Water cooling systems are essential for maintaining the proper operating temperatures of machinery and equipment in various industrial settings. These systems work by circulating water through a network of pipes and tubes to absorb and remove heat from the equipment. To enhance the efficiency and performance of water cooling systems, many businesses choose to use water cooling chemicals. These chemicals help prevent corrosion, scaling, and microbial growth, ensuring the longevity and effectiveness of the cooling system. One of the primary benefits of using water cooling chemicals is their ability to prevent corrosion within the cooling system. Corrosion can cause serious damage to pipes, tubes, and other components of the system, leading to leaks and breakdowns. water cooling chemicals contain inhibitors that form a protective barrier on the surfaces of the system, preventing corrosive agents from attacking the metal. By using these chemicals, businesses can extend the lifespan of their cooling system and avoid costly repairs and replacements.

Another important benefit of water cooling chemicals is their ability to prevent scaling. Scaling occurs when minerals and other impurities in the water build up on the surfaces of the cooling system, reducing its efficiency and leading to clogs and blockages. water cooling chemicals contain dispersants and anti-scaling agents that help prevent the accumulation of these deposits, keeping the system running smoothly and efficiently. By using these chemicals, businesses can reduce downtime and maintenance costs associated with scaling issues.

In addition to corrosion and scaling, water cooling chemicals also help inhibit microbial growth within the cooling system. Microbial growth can lead to biofouling, a buildup of organic material that can clog pipes and reduce the flow of water through the system. water cooling chemicals contain biocides that help kill and prevent the growth of bacteria, algae, and other microorganisms, keeping the system clean and free from contamination. By using these chemicals, businesses can ensure the safety and quality of the water circulating through their cooling system.
